Output 8bf7eb25c65ef166eee50ccc5b8bf926bba208ce8b0ef5656fe4300684f1f18e:8

value
270303175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8fd463ba27e61b3f1d89843a5e81f9d35ba8e20d OP_EQUAL
address
MM1fHwtiZXxBMh3QydY1rsVCGKrm6f37pp
transaction
8bf7eb25c65ef166eee50ccc5b8bf926bba208ce8b0ef5656fe4300684f1f18e
spent
true